What say you?

Matthew Stafford completed 24-of-33 passes for 305 yards with three touchdowns and one interception in Sunday's win over the Bucs.

The scary part is that it could have been much better. Stafford had 265 yards and two touchdowns in the first half before the Lions dialed back their aggression to nurse a lead. He also had some ugly drops -- including one by Will Heller that led to the interception. Stafford also dealt with some cramping in his leg, causing a limp for much of the fourth quarter. The bottom line is that today did nothing to change our belief that health permitting, Stafford will be a top-3 fantasy quarterback this season.
